Pursuant to #12. Besides changing the name of onType to match, and only allowing one pattern and result in `match()`,
this PR also arranges that in place of an onType with lots of alternating PATTERN, VALUE, PATTERN, VALUE arguments, one now exports an _array_ of `match(PATTERN, VALUE)` items.

Doesn't quite fully resolve #12, because there is still the question of whether `match(...)` can be left out for a behavior that literally matches anything (current behavior), or whether `match(Passthru, behavior)` should be required for such cases.

Establishes a global config object for a TypeDispatcher instance, so far
  with just properties representing comparison tolerances. Begins a
  "relational" group of functions with basic approximate equality, and
  an initial primitive ordering comparison. Ensures that methods that
  depend on properties of `config` will be properly updated when those
  properties change.
